《资治通鉴·汉纪》140|项羽与刘邦是真友情还是相互利用?(1)
Summary
This 芮淇讲透资治通鉴 episode follows the immediate post-Qin rupture between 刘邦 and 项羽. Liu Bang enters 关中 first, keeps local support through 约法三章 and disciplined occupation, then seals the entry routes against the arriving coalition. Xiang Yu reacts with anger, sends 英布 and others against the pass, receives 曹无伤’s warning that Liu Bang intends to rule Guanzhong, and decides before 鸿门宴 to attack Liu Bang the next morning.
Key Claims
- Liu Bang’s earlier arrival in Guanzhong makes him the apparent beneficiary of the 怀王之约, but it also turns his former ally Xiang Yu into a direct rival.
- Liu Bang’s sealing of Guanzhong entry routes is a calculated attempt to keep the region before Xiang Yu and the other lords arrive, not merely a defensive camp measure.
- Xiang Yu’s response is repeatedly framed as “great anger”: the host criticizes him for reacting like someone whose toy has been taken, without first designing a post-conflict settlement.
- Cao Wushang’s leak says Liu Bang wants to become king in Guanzhong, appoint 子婴 as chancellor, control treasure, and seek confirmation from 芈心 / 楚怀王, making the crisis immediate.
- The episode contrasts Xiang Yu’s anger with Liu Bang’s capacity to restrain desire after entering Xianyang; 范增 sees that restraint as the signal that Liu Bang’s ambition is dangerous.
- Fan Zeng is credited with recognizing Liu Bang as a threat but criticized for failing to supply a politically legitimate, nameable reason to attack him.
- The host argues that because Xiang Yu is an aristocratic commander, not a bandit, Fan Zeng should have engineered a public sequence: demand that Liu Bang open the pass, then attack only if he refuses.
- 项伯 enters as Xiang Yu’s trusted uncle and Xiang-family elder; the available transcript only begins the Xiang Bo, 张良, and Liu Bang pre-banquet channel and does not yet complete the story.
